Impressive Management across the board...

WTI's management team shares a long background in the
Internet and telecommunications field. Specifically, the
management team has worked together over the last 6 years
designing, deploying and operating Internet backbones for
such companies as Phoenix Fiberlink, Inc., Brooks Fiber
and MCI/Worldcom. Given this in-depth background in
large-scale, real-world Internet operations, WTI is able to
offer reliable, technologically advanced products and
services.

Robert W. Ingraham
President & CEO

Mr. Ingraham brings over 17 years of experience
in the data communications industry to WTI.
From 1996, Mr. Ingraham successively built and
managed Phoenix Fiberlink's Internet operations, Brooks Fiber's national Internet operations and
Worldcom's Internet MAE operations. In late
1994, Mr. Ingraham was founder and president of
ProMedia, a regional Internet Service Provider that
was sold in 1996. Prior to 1994, he was
consultant to various companies in the Silicon Valley including IBM, Hewlett-Packard and Litton Industries.

Desiree Hennessy
Vice President of Finance

Ms. Hennessy brings 20 years of financial
management experience to Wavve. Most recently
she was Senior Manager of Accounting and
Finance with NEC Electronics Inc. at their
Roseville, California location. Prior to that, Ms.
Hennessy held financial management positions
with several high technology manufacturing
companies in the Silicon Valley including Amdahl
Corporation and Raychem Corporation. She has
also served as the European Controller for a U.S. based
micro-computer company in Amsterdam. Ms. Hennessy is a
C.P.A. and was an auditor for Ernst and Young, LLP.

Greg Miller
Vice President of Sales & Marketing

Greg Miller brings more than 11 years of telecommunications sales and management experience to Wavve. He is responsible for directing the development, growth and strategic deployment of Wavve's sales and marketing operations in the US and Europe. Prior to joining Wavve in August of 1999, Mr. Miller held senior management positions with Teligent, Inc. (a large national local and long-distance telephone carrier) in San Francisco where he served as Vice President and General Manager responsible for directingT eligent sales and site acquisition initiatives. Before Teligent, he served as Director of Sales for ICG/Netcom where he ran the company's voice and data sales operations for Northern CA. Additionally, he's held management positions with Nextel Communications and since 1996 has been a concurrent partner in NexTrac Communications, one of Sacramento's largest authorized dealers for Nextel. He earned his Masters of Business Administration degree from California State University, Sacramento and his Bachelor of Science from the University of California at Davis.
